嘿,聊聊IIS配置这事儿,我混迹问答论坛行业10年了,对这玩意儿还是有点心得的。
说实话,我记得第一次接触IIS配置的时候,那还是2008年,那时候我在一家小公司做技术支持。那时候的IIS版本是6.0,那时候的配置界面跟现在比,那可真是简陋多了。那时候,我经常帮客户解决各种配置问题,比如网站打不开、权限设置不对这些问题。
有意思的是,那时候最常见的问题之一就是网站权限设置。很多客户都反映,他们的网站明明是运行在IIS上的,但是访问的时候却提示权限不足。我当时也没想明白,后来查了资料才知道,原来是IIS的权限设置没有正确配置。
IIS配置其实就那么几个关键点:
1. 网站权限:确保网站对应的虚拟目录有正确的读写权限。 2. 绑定:配置好网站绑定的IP地址、端口和主机名。 3. 应用程序池:根据需要创建或修改应用程序池,设置适当的身份验证和授权。 4. SSL/TLS:如果需要加密传输,得配置SSL/TLS。
我记得有一次,有个客户的公司网站突然无法访问,我们远程排查发现,原来是他们的IIS服务出现了问题。当时,我们就在远程桌面上一一排查,最后发现是应用程序池的设置出了问题。解决方法也很简单,就是重新启动了应用程序池。
现在IIS的版本更新了不少,配置界面也变得更加友好,但是核心的东西还是那些。数据我记得是X左右,但建议你核实最新的IIS配置指南。
这块我没亲自跑过,但是根据我多年的经验,IIS配置其实并不复杂,关键是要细心,一步一步来。
IIS配置:
- 端口80默认开放,不安全。
- SSL证书安装,确保加密通信。
- 虚拟目录创建,映射到正确路径。
- .NET版本兼容,避免兼容性错误。
- 定期检查错误日志,排查故障。
- 使用HTTPS而非HTTP,提升安全性。
实操提醒:定期检查IIS日志,发现异常及时处理。